STATE v. FREUND

No. 89-454.

561 So.2d 305 (1990)

The STATE of Florida, Petitioner, v. Donald Matthew FREUND, Respondent.

District Court of Appeal of Florida, Third District.

As Corrected May 14, 1990.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Robert A. Butterworth, Atty. Gen., and Richard L. Polin, Asst. Atty. Gen., for petitioner.

Mel Black, Miami, for respondent.

Before SCHWARTZ, C.J., and BASKIN and FERGUSON, JJ.


PER CURIAM.

Donald Matthew Freund was arrested and charged with reckless driving1 and possession of alcoholic beverages by a person under the age of twenty-one in violation of section 562.111, Florida Statutes (1987).
